Safety Assessment Of Lactobacillus Strains DM9054 And DM9057

Objective: In recent years,much more attention are paid to the benefits of probiotics.Most Lactic acid bacteria strains exert their functional effects at the aspects of alimentology and medical science as food and medicines.Although a large majority of the LAB strains are safe,some studies proved that LAB can be found that caused some imflammation occurred.The subject of safety arouses attention.The LAB DM9054 and DM9057 are both isolated from the pickles and respectively pocess the cholesterol-lowering and blood pressure conquering function.The two strains have strong functions and good characteristics screened by a series of selection and evaluation tests,and are appropriate to applied in the field of manufacture.The purpose of our study is to assess the safety of the two strains as well as providing the references for food and medicine production.Methods:(1)Acute toxicity test:mice were divided into groups and administrated with a large dose of experimental strains liquid culture,then observed the change of their habitus and mental state.Anatomized the mice at the end of observation to detect whether the structural disease happened.(2)Drug resistance assess tests:the antibiotic susceptibility test performed to detect the level of antibiotic sensitivity and agarose gel electrophoresis test to identify whether the transferable resistant plasmid exist.(3)Organism indicators assess tests:after administrated and intraperitoneal injected with experimental strains,measure the concentration of MDA,SAA and total liver GSH by the reagent assay kits.Two experimental strains cultured on the MRS medium added with taurodeoxycholic acid sodium salt in order to detect the production of bile salt hydrolase.(4)Harmful metabolites production assess tests:using reagent assay kits to detect D-lactic acid,nitroreductase in the DM9054 and DM9057 24 hours cultured liquid MRS mediums.Experimental strains are cultured on the BASM mediums to ensure whether the experimental strains produce amino acid decarbosylase.(5)Other assess tests:observe whether there is occurrence of hemolysis when experimental strains cultured on the blood agar for 20 hours.Sacrificed the experimental animals administered DM9054 and DM9057 for 20 days,cultured the organ hemogenates on MRS medium and observe if there is a bacteria translocation taken place.Results:After administered a large dose of DM9054 and DM9057,there is no influence on the weight,habitus or mental state;both of the two strains have resistance to part of the antibiotics,but do not possess the transferable plasmids;the change of MDA,GSH and SAA concentration has no differences between control and LAB-treated group,the strains product D-lactic acid but no bile acid hydrolase,nitroreductase and amino acid decarboxylase;the two strains have no hemolysis effect or translocation phenomenon occurred.Conclusion:According to the results aboved,it presents that both the strains DM9054 and DM9057 are safe in general,which can exert their cholesterol-lowering and conquering blood pressure function as food and medicine in future manufacture.
